A well-presented, extended, three bedroom semi-detached house situated in a cul-de-sac on the popular Weylea Farm development close to local schools and village amenities. The property benefits from a well-appointed kitchen with access onto the rear garden, family room, good-sized sitting/dining room, contemporary-style bathroom and off-road parking.
The property is located on the Weylea Farm development, within close proximity of Burpham Village amenities including a doctor's surgery. Aldi and Sainsbury's supermarkets and a further selection of local shops. Guildford town centre is within two miles and the Spectrum Leisure Centre about one mile.
There are good road connections with the A3 which links with the M25, within a few miles to the north, providing fast road access to both Heathrow and Gatwick airports. The local primary school is very popular as are the secondary schools, George Abbot and St.Peter's, both within walking distance. The property is also well positioned for ease of access to both London Road and Guildford main line stations.
The property is approached via pathway to the front door opening into the entrance hall with stairs to the first floor. The floor is laid to engineered-oak which continues into the good-sized, front aspect sitting/dining room providing ample space for a dining table. Double doors lead into the front aspect family room, again, benefiting from engineered oak-flooring with a view through to the kitchen incorporating additional cupboards with worktop over.
A large opening from the sitting room leads through to the extended and re-fitted kitchen which enjoys views over, and access onto, the landscaped rear garden. Velux roof-lights help to maximise the light in this room, and French-style doors provide access to the patio. The kitchen has underfloor heating and has been fitted with a comprehensive range of wood-fronted eye and base level units with quartz-style worktops over comprising space for a range-style cooker with glass splashback and extractor hood over, integrated dishwasher, fridge/freezer and washer/dryer.
Upstairs there are three bedrooms, the main room featuring two windows overlooking the rear garden, and the 2nd bedroom has a built-in wardrobe. The family bathroom has been fitted with a contemporary-style suite comprising a shower-bath with Aqualisa rainfall shower over, WC, wash hand basin and heated ladder-style radiator.
All internal doors are solid oak.
The neatly-maintained rear garden has a patio leading to a level lawn. There is a seating area and a timber store at the end of the garden. Boundaries are formed by panelled fencing and gated access leads to the rear. To the front there is an area of lawn and driveway parking to the side.
